How do developer project specifications in JVC typically compare to those in Business Bay

Developer project specifications in JVC and Business Bay cater to fundamentally different markets. In Business Bay, you'll find premium, high-rise apartments and offices with luxury finishes, smart home automation, and high-end branded appliances as standard, targeting professionals and investors seeking a central urban lifestyle. JVC, designed as a family-centric suburban community, typically offers mid-range specifications in low-rise buildings, with practical finishes, community facilities like parks, and standard appliances. The focus in JVC is on space and livability, while Business Bay emphasizes prestige and cutting-edge amenities. When comparing specifications, practical differences are key. In Business Bay, expect concierge services, valet parking, infinity pools, and gyms with city views. Materials like marble and hardwood are common. JVC projects prioritize different features: larger unit layouts, shared swimming pools, children’s play areas, and ample visitor parking. Finishes are often good-quality ceramic tiles and built-in wardrobes. For an expat family in Dubai, JVC's specs support daily community living, while a single professional in Business Bay might value the premium services and central location more than square footage.

The cost-to-specification ratio varies significantly. In Business Bay, you pay a premium for the address, views, and luxury brand names integrated into the building's design and amenities. Your dirhams buy prestige and high-end finishes. In JVC, the same budget typically secures a larger unit with robust, family-friendly specifications that emphasize durability and space over brand prestige. This makes JVC a value-for-money option for first-time buyers or families in the UAE needing more room, while Business Bay appeals to those for whom top-tier specifications and location are paramount.

The local context defines the specification priorities. Business Bay, as Dubai's central business and lifestyle hub, demands specifications that support a fast-paced, luxury-oriented urban experience—think high-speed elevators, advanced security systems, and hotel-like amenities. JVC, a vast residential community popular with expat families, specs projects for community living: sound insulation between units, shaded parking, and easy access to local retail clusters. The developer's choice of specifications directly responds to the lifestyle of the target resident in each Dubai community, from the corporate tenant to the family with children.

Can a Downtown Dubai tenant claim gas costs back from a landlord in a dispute

In Dubai, tenant-landlord disputes over utilities like gas are governed by the Dubai Rental Law. Typically, gas costs are the tenant's responsibility unless the tenancy contract explicitly states otherwise. For a Downtown Dubai resident, claiming back gas expenses depends entirely on contractual terms. If the landlord is required to supply gas, you may have a valid claim. However, most standard leases in the UAE place utility payments on tenants. Always scrutinize your agreement first. Can a gas supplier cover all residential clusters within Dubai South

Yes, major licensed gas suppliers in Dubai, such as Emirates Gas and Super Gas, typically cover all residential clusters within Dubai South. This large area includes communities like The Pulse, Emaar South, and Expo City Dubai. These providers service villas and apartments for both pipeline (LPG) and cylinder delivery. Residents should contact the provider directly to confirm serviceability for their specific building or villa plot, as some very new developments might require a brief setup period. Always use a certified supplier for safety and reliability.

What questions should I ask a developer before signing an SPA in Dubai Marina

Before signing an SPA in Dubai Marina, start with broad project verification. Confirm the developer's RERA registration and ask for the project's Oqood number to ensure it's officially registered. Inquire about the exact construction completion percentage and the anticipated project handover date. It's also wise to understand the master developer's regulations for the Marina, as these can affect future modifications or leasing. What type of gas billing is most commonly used in Abu Dhabi city center towers

In Abu Dhabi's city center residential towers, the most common gas billing system is a centralized LPG (liquefied petroleum gas) supply, managed by the building. Individual apartments are connected to a central gas tank, and usage is measured via sub-meters. Residents typically receive a separate gas bill, often issued monthly or bi-monthly, from the building management or a designated utility provider. This system is prevalent in modern towers on Al Reem Island, Al Maryah Island, and in central areas like Khalifa City, offering convenience compared to managing individual cylinder deliveries.
